Trinidad and Tobago has a new Junior Calypso Monarch

Trinidad and Tobago has a new Junior Calypso Monarch. His name is Marq Pierre of the Sangre Grande Educational Institute.

The young calypsonian wowed the judges at the Queen's Park Savannah with his stage presentation of "What if We Knew" which included a dream sequence 20 years in the future - when he is Prime Minister of Trinidad and Tobago.

In second position was Sharissa Camejo with "Ah supporting meh country" and in third, with a lovely performance, was Shervonne N'Kola Rodney of El Dorado West Secondary singing "Beat That."
